Overview
The TENLIN SC-50A High Accuracy Thermostatic bath is a precision temperature control device with a Tank volume of 50L with a Temperature range from Room Temperature to 200 ° C. It uses an advanced Refrigeration and Control system designed to provide a highly uniform and stable temperature environment for laboratory and industrial applications.

Principle
The Thermostatic bath performs precise temperature control of the medium within the Tank through its refrigeration system (Air-Cooled Compressor) and heating system. The Control system monitors the temperature in real time through the High Accuracy Pt100 Sensor and automatically adjusts the cooling or Heating power using the P.I.D algorithm to achieve a fast set temperature and maintain a high degree of stability. Its circulation system (domestic circulation or external circulation) ensures uniform temperature distribution in the work area.

Steps
1. Place the device in a smooth and ventilated place and connect it to the power supply.
2. Inject an appropriate amount of suitable medium into the Tank.
3. Turn on the power switch and set the target temperature and P.I.D parameters through the large LCD control panel.
4. Choose domestic circulation or external circulation mode as needed.
5. Start the equipment and use it after the temperature reaches the set value and stabilizes.
6. After use, turn off the device according to the procedures and disconnect the power supply.
